A Dorset resident has scooped £30,000 in a lottery scheme.

The winner, of Coach House Mews, Ferndown won the money by playing the People’s Postcode Lottery.

Their postcode, BH22 9UR, was announced as a winner today.

The winner has chose to remain anonymous.

People play with their chosen postcode and are automatically entered into all draws.

A minimum of 32% of ticket sales goes to charities and players of People’s Postcode Lottery have helped raise more than £600 million to date for good causes across Great Britain and internationally.

This draw was promoted on behalf of The Wildlife Trusts which have received more than £13.8 million in funding thanks to players. The Wildlife Trusts look after more than 2,300 nature reserves and operate more than 100 visitor and education centres across the country. The Trusts work to make life better for wildlife, people and future generations.
